In fields such as pedagogy, psychology, and sociology, constructing a meaningful context is considered essential to exploring experiential modes. This study employs 3D virtual scene construction and virtual roaming technology, grounded in contextual learning theory and Lefebvre's spatial theory, to create multiform 3D virtual spaces for learning and experiencing the cultural heritage site Wanfutai. These spaces include material form space (MFS), cultural form space (CFS), and psychological form space (PFS). Through a desktop virtual engine system, users can explore the multiform 3D virtual space from a first-person perspective, learning about the appearance, internal structure, and cultural characteristics of Wanfutai. To investigate users' learning effects and their cognitive, affective, and behavioral performances, this study conducted a teaching experiment with 120 students, who were equally divided into three groups. Each group participated in one form of 3D virtual space experience (MFS, CFS, PFS) and underwent pre- and post-experiment assessments. Additionally, three questionnaires were administered to evaluate their performances. The experiment results showed that all three forms of 3D virtual space enhanced learning effects. The cognitive outcomes mirrored the learning effects. However, the affective and behavioral levels of the three showed distinct patterns. The study found that the multiform 3D virtual space system not only popularizes relevant knowledge but also enhances understanding, increases interest, and stimulates exploration. Therefore, it is an effective method to promote the protection and dissemination of cultural heritage sites.
This study investigates the evolution of objectives in virtual exhibitions in the information technology era and proposes corresponding design principles and methodological guidance. Design ontology is introduced into virtual exhibition design to analyze internal and external influencing factors. The concepts of “event” and “reasoning” are further examined to explore the organization and coordination of design elements, and a goal-oriented conceptual model based on events is established. Taking virtual exhibitions of university art and design works as a case, the Interpretive Structural Modeling (ISM) method is employed to construct a hierarchical model of user experience influencing factors and to clarify their interrelationships. The results indicate that the proposed approach effectively integrates information architecture, curatorial storytelling, and dynamic interaction, thereby enhancing knowledge dissemination, interactive experience, and cross-temporal accessibility of virtual exhibitions. This study provides theoretical support and practical guidance for virtual exhibition design.
The current digital development model of cultural heritage properties mostly relies on technological means to simulate and reproduce them. Although this approach helps to enhance users’ understanding and cognition of them, it is difficult to fully convey their more important contemporary value and cultural significance. This study, based on Lefebvre’s theory of multi-form spaces, incorporates virtual reality technologies to design a multi-form digital experience scene of the former residence of Qianliju. This digital experience was subsequently tested and validated through educational experiments. The findings show that multi-form experience spaces optimize user adaptive design. They use highly realistic settings to help users quickly enter a learning state. Furthermore, they use cultural and psychological spaces to deepen exploration interests and knowledge association abilities. The results suggest that this approach may facilitate a deeper understanding and interpretation of cultural heritage properties within the experimental context. This study contributes to the methodological innovation in digital pedagogy for cultural heritage, aiming to elevate user engagement and educational outcomes.
This paper mainly discusses the combination strategy of traditional and modern design elements and applies them to the construction of beautiful rural landscapes. Take a village as an example to study the construction planning of beautiful rural landscapes. The analysis of the current situation of rural landscape construction planning and the villagers’ demand for rural roads, rural plant species and other aspects of the construction of the village summarize the outstanding problems that exist in the current construction. This paper aims to address the issue of low integration of traditional and modern elements in rural landscape construction by proposing a combination strategy like cross-cultural design. The villagers’ satisfaction is evaluated by using the AHP-entropy weight combination method and the TOPSIS-gray correlation analysis method to measure the effect of rural landscape construction under the guidance of traditional and modern elements combination strategy in this paper. It was found that the top three weights of the program level were rich plant species, a combination of traditional culture and modern elements, and a high degree of traditional culture inheritance, which indicated that they were more important for the evaluation of villagers’ satisfaction. From the correlation closeness, the gray correlation of the cultural heritage area is 0.872, and the satisfaction level is excellent. The satisfaction levels of other scenic sub-areas are all above 0.61 at a good level. The strategy of combining traditional and modern elements proposed in this paper can effectively meet the needs of villagers, as demonstrated by the rural landscape construction.

This study examined the intrinsic connections between interactive behavior, experiential value, and value co-creation in the field of industrial heritage tourism, specifically focusing on the moderating role of cultural identity. The study used research methods like structural equation modeling to confirm that interactive behavior has a significant positive effect on value co-creation. It also found that cultural identity positively moderates the relationship between experiential value and value co-creation. These findings not only enrich relevant theories but also provide practical guidance for the development of industrial heritage tourism. The results indicate that industrial heritage tourism destinations should prioritize interactive experiences for visitors, design interactive activities that cater to diverse experiential needs, and enhance visitors' sense of identity with industrial heritage culture to facilitate value co-creation and promote sustainable development in industrial heritage tourism.
Digital technology, through virtual construction and digital display, has enriched the public's experience of traditional craftsmanship, making it more engaging and immersive. However, current digital applications tend to focus on creating "experiences" while neglecting the deepening of "learning," lacking exploration of the intrinsic knowledge of traditional craftsmanship. This study aims to start from the essence of embodiment in traditional craftsmanship, based on experiential learning theory, to explore the application of embodied interaction media for presenting traditional craft content, thereby enhancing the audience's learning and understanding of traditional craft knowledge. The paper first analyzes the current state of research on digital display and embodied interaction of traditional crafts. Then, it introduces experiential learning theory to analyze the embodied cognition and experience model of traditional crafts, dividing it into three levels: situational perception, behavioral interaction, and meaning-making, and proposes corresponding design strategies. Finally, taking the traditional lime sculpture of Guangzhou as an example, the study conducts design practice and prototype experiments. The experimental results are positive both in terms of user experience and learning outcomes. Embodied interaction design for traditional crafts based on experiential learning can effectively promote learners' understanding and comprehensive cognition of traditional crafts.

According to the Culture Code Theory of Design, posters can be divided into strategy aspect, meaning aspect, and technical aspect. This study explored the impact of visual imagery on poster communication and effect focus on the meaning and technical aspects which directly related to the audiences. The visual imagery preference of ten public poster samples is collected from 40 participants by online questionnaire with the semantic differential method. The results show that the audience's visual imagery at the technical aspect is mainly related to the richness of colors, graphics, and texts. When receiving the information from the meaning aspect of the poster correctly, the visual imagery will be influenced by the type of theme. Most importantly, the same or similar visual imagery at the technical and meaning aspect encourages audiences to explore the deep information of posters. Poster works that keep visual imagery coherent and smooth at the two aspects can achieve a better effect.
Based on the mapping relationship among customer demand, purchase decision-making process, and customization service process, the glasses customization service process was redesigned. From the customer's perspective, it focused on purchase tendency and post-purchase evaluation, which are two important parts of the purchase decision-making process. Through online comment crawling, questionnaire surveys, the influencing factors of glasses purchase decision-making were integrated into three dimensions of customer demand, glasses element, and purchase experience. Interpretation Structure Model was used to obtain the hierarchical relationship of these influencing factors. Compared with the traditional glasses service process, a customization service relationship network was proposed, which was driven by demand internally and by service externally. The redesigned glasses customization service process integrated the customer, designer, and manufacturer, guiding the improvement to glasses customization services and reference for the optimization to other products' customization service process.

芬兰是当今世界在国民幸福与环境绩效两方面指数同时名列前茅的高福利发达国家之一.芬兰设计长期居于世界领军地位,从理念及手法诸多方面引领世界潮流,也是最早提倡并践行生态设计理念的国家之一.其经验对可持续发展观下的我国设计理论与实践而言可资借鉴.从"生活品质-经济发展-生态环境"三方面结合的角度,以对森林资源木材的利用为线索,揭示芬兰设计中环境意识的起源与发展(源与流).芬兰设计在极其匮乏的自然资源条件下,通过最优化地使用材料,特别是本土材料,结合技术创新,在恶劣的气候条件下不断提高国民生活品质,促进经济增长,形成人文功能主义、现代地域主义的基本特色.石油危机后,芬兰传统和现代设计中的环境友好理念与做法得到巩固与凸显,在国家向可持续发展转型的背景下,最终融会于生态设计之中,维持并促进了芬兰在国民生活品质、经济发展及生态环境三方面动态平衡与协调发展的良好局面.
将虚拟现实技术应用于实体舞台,使演出参与者对虚实相生的空间场景产生多感官沉浸交互式体验,是近年来演艺行业和学术研究的前沿.本研究将CAVE沉浸式虚拟现实系统原理与戏剧舞台空间相结合,设计开发一种观众裸眼观赏的沉浸交互式数字表演舞台,并将其实际应用于一处实验小剧场.通过该剧场首演话剧的演出效果可见,沉浸式虚拟现实的融入有助于戏剧舞台实现四维空间、以身带景、深度沉浸三方面崭新的观演效果.
